Festive Brazil!. Enjoy Rio de Janeiro (is famed for its natural settings, its Carnival, samba, bossa nova, Christ the Redeemer and beaches like Copacabana and Ipanema) and up next, visit Iguassu Falls (the most dramatic and among the most monumental waterfalls in the world, tumbling over the cliffs on the border with the Argentine province of Misiones and Brazilian state of Parana). Finish this journey with a wonderful stay in Salvador Bahia (the oldest colonial capital in Brazil, known for its Afro-Brazilian culture; explore the churches, colonial architecture and its 30 miles of coastline beaches!). Trip Summary

  • Rio de Janeiro

    Rio de Janeiro is one of the most visited city in the southern hemisphere. Any time is a good time to visit this city and enjoy its stunning scenaries, perfect weather, sizzling nightlife, and fabled white sand urban beaches with alluring names like Copacabana, and Ipanema, that evoke samba music, and a uniquly Brazilian style.

    Recommended Stay: At least 3 nights

    Must See's: Christ the Redeemer, Sugarloaf Mountain, Copacabana, Ipanema Beach, Corcovado, Santa Teresa, Escadaria Selaron, Maracana Stadium, Lage Park, Pedra da Gavea, Tijuca Forest.

  • Iguassu Falls

    Iguassu Falls or Foz do Iguassu is an awe inspiring Brazilian destination. Recognized by many as the most beautiful waterfalls in the world, the Iguassu Falls, which straddles the border between Brazil, and Argentina is a spectacular natural wonder that is shared by the two countries, and is one of the most popular destinations in all of South America.

    Recommended Stay: At least 2 nights

    Must See's: Iguassu Falls, Parque das Aves, Chen Tien Buddhist Temple, Itaipu.

  • Salvador da Bahia

    Salvador da Bahia known as Brazil's Capital of Happines, is the oldest colonial capital in Brazil, and it is famous for its Afro-Brazilian culture, early Portuguese colonial architecture,30 miles of coastline beaches, exotic cuisine, fabulous music and Carnival celebration.

    Recommended Stay: At least 2 nights

    Must See's: Pelourinho Historic Center, Bay of All Saints, Modelo Market, Lacerda Elevator, Porto da Barra Beach, Rio Vermelho Church of Nosso Senhor do Bonfim, Sao Francisco Church and Convent, and so much more!
